Latest Patents

Ben Scott's patent, titled "Monitoring device, monitoring arrangement and monitoring method for monitoring a screw joint of an object," presents a sophisticated solution for ensuring the reliability of screw joints. The innovation involves a monitoring device that comprises a base plate attached to an object and a top plate linked to one part of the screw joint. These plates are positioned in parallel, each equipped with electrodes that allow capacitive interaction. Notably, the electrodes are uniquely shaped and positioned to enable interaction with multiple electrodes depending on their rotational position. This advancement is crucial for accurate monitoring and maintenance of structural integrity.
